Course Details

Bee Biology Basics: Understanding the life cycle and anatomy of honey bees
Beekeeping Equipment: Overview of hives, protective gear, and tools
Hive Inspection: Techniques for regular hive checks and disease detection
Honey Harvesting: Processes and best practices for honey extraction
Bee Diseases and Pests: Identification and management of common honey bee ailments
Bee Nutrition: Feeding and foraging habits of honey bees
Bee-friendly Environment: Creating suitable habitats and reducing pesticide use
Swarm Management: Preventing and handling honey bee swarms
Beekeeping Regulations: Overview of local, state, and federal regulations
